[SET]
name: Offensive
move 1: Earth Power
move 2: Shell Side Arm / Gunk Shot
move 3: Flamethrower
move 4: Ice Beam / Thunderbolt
item: Life Orb
ability: Sheer Force
nature: Rash / Naive
evs: 252 SpA / 4 SpD / 252 Spe

[SET COMMENTS]

Nidoking uses its incredible coverage and Sheer Force to be a terrifying special wallbreaker. Earth Power is an excellent go-to move that forces out slower, Ground-weak Pokemon like Toxapex and Heatran and 2HKOes common walls like Seismitoad and Ferrothorn. Gunk Shot can be used to outright 2HKO Blissey and deal massive damage to other special walls like Slowking, which improves the stall matchup, while Shell Side Arm is good for chunking Blissey and dealing consistent damage to Pokemon like Rotom-W. Gunk Shot's only drawback is the lower accuracy, making it slightly inconsistent in important situations. Ice Beam deals with Hippowdon and Tornadus-T, and Flamethrower deals with Steel- and Flying-types, rounding out Nidoking's perfect coverage on every Pokemon. Alternatively, Thunderbolt hits Slowking, Tornadus-T, and various Steel- and Flying types, but Ice Beam and Flamethrower are more effective. Nidoking typically uses a Rash nature to amplify its power as much as possible, but a Naive nature can be used to outspeed Pokemon like Adamant Excadrill, Jolly Buzzwole, and Timid Heatran. It should be noted that Nidoking's Poison typing can allow it to switch in on predicted Toxic from foes like Heatran and defensive Buzzwole. Nidoking can also switch in against Electric-types like Zeraora and Rotom-H. That being said, Nidoking doesn't like being chipped, so pivots like Corviknight, Cinderace, Rotom-W, and Tornadus-T allow it to get in more easily to wallbreak more often. Fast cleaners and wallbreakers are also appreciated as teammates to make up for Nidoking's lackluster speed, so Weavile, Cinderace, and Aerodactyl are all great partners.
